Summary

The board approved $199,410.13 in payroll and claims and appointed Joe Sears to the Citizens Advisory Committee by unanimous roll-call. No public comment was offered on either action.

The Waste Reduction District Board approved payroll and claims totaling $199,410.13 and unanimously appointed Joe Sears to the Citizens Advisory Committee at its Feb. 12 meeting.

Controller Goins summarized preapproved payroll and claims of $195,298.96 since the last meeting and this week's payroll and claims of $4,111.17, bringing the total recommended amount to $199,410.13. After calling for public comment (none was offered), the board moved and approved the payroll and claims by roll-call vote.

Staff then presented a memo recommending Joe Sears — described in the packet as a longtime owner-operator of Sears and Sons Waste Removal Services and currently employed by Republic Services — for appointment to the Citizens Advisory Committee. Board members expressed thanks to Sears for stepping up; the appointment was moved, seconded and approved by unanimous roll-call.

The Citizens Advisory Committee will receive the one community grant application now in the pipeline and will prepare a recommendation for the board’s March meeting.
